Outing The Outliers: Strategy Matches Oncogene With Subtype Of Prostate Cancer

Monday, June 9, 2008 - 12:28 in Health & Medicine

A new study reveals a previously unidentified candidate oncogene that appears to play a significant role in a subset of prostate cancers. The research describes a new strategy that can be used to find "outlier" genes in cancer subtypes that are not well understood.
